The post-effective amendment relates only to the registration of common shares underlying convertible securities that have previously been registered and does not otherwise register new common shares. CharterMac filed the post-effective amendment in order to convert its previously filed Registration Statement on Form S-11 to a Registration Statement on Form S-3, the shorter form of registration statement available to certain seasoned issuers. The filing of the amendment was authorized by the Securities and Exchange Commission in response to a request by CharterMac that it be permitted to utilize the shorter form.

About the Company

CharterMac, through its subsidiaries, is one of the nation's leading full-service real estate finance companies, with a strong core focus on multifamily financing. CharterMac offers capital solutions to developers and owners of multifamily rental housing throughout the country and quality investment products to institutional and retail investors.
